I used an acetate from Ephemera 1 by Crafty Individuals depicting a mother and daughter together, you can see the love of the young child for her mother. The bluebird has been over-stamped in picket fence DS with plate CI 214.


Christina Rossetti wrote this poem, it was her very first when she was 11 years old (1842).

Today's your natal day,
Sweet flowers I bring;
Mother, accept, I pray,
My offering.

And may you happy live,
And long us bless;
Receiving as you give
Great happiness.

I thought the very last line was perfect for the title of this tag.


Tag covered with music tissue tape then alcohol inked over using sail boat blue, sunset orange and pearl. When dry I blended walnut stain DI over it.
